> > Can we enumerate some things (possibly in a different thread) that
> > developers using Vala need from an IDE?
> >   
> here a new thread.
> 
> - Class importer from Dia like c#, c, c++, java, ruby python, etc: 
> (http://dia2code.sourceforge.net/)
> - template creation  at the same way than monodevelop.
> - autools (or cmake,...) integration for VALA. deb and rpm packages 
> would be great.
> - console, libraries, GTK and GNOME project styles. GTK mode should be 
> able to work in windows using Mingw32.
> - GUI editor at the same way than monodevelop  where we can create new 
> components (widgets) and intergrate it in our applications.
> - Autocompletation possibility like Visual Studio 8-)   or monodevelop.
> - Class wizard creation like code::blocks for example.
> - REGEX tool like monodevelop or komodo.
> ... more?
